About the 1 Page Non Disclosure Agreement
A 1 Page Non Disclosure Agreement (NDA) is a streamlined legal contract that protects confidential information shared between parties during business interactions. Under Singapore law, this document creates legally binding obligations that prevent the unauthorized use or disclosure of sensitive information, making it an essential tool for protecting trade secrets, proprietary data, and confidential business information.
When do you need this document?
You need a 1 Page NDA when entering discussions that involve sharing sensitive information but require a quick, straightforward confidentiality solution. This includes initial business meetings with potential partners, investors, or clients where you'll discuss proprietary strategies, financial information, or trade secrets. It's particularly valuable during employee onboarding processes, freelancer engagements, or consultant arrangements where workers will access confidential company information. The document is also essential when participating in merger and acquisition discussions, licensing negotiations, or any situation where you need immediate confidentiality protection without the complexity of a lengthy agreement.
Key legal considerations
Your NDA must clearly define what constitutes confidential information to ensure enforceability under Singapore law. The agreement should specify the receiving party's obligations, including restrictions on use, disclosure, and reproduction of confidential information. Consider including provisions for the return or destruction of confidential materials upon termination. The term duration should be reasonable and proportionate to the nature of the information being protected. Ensure the agreement includes appropriate remedies and enforcement mechanisms, such as injunctive relief provisions, as monetary damages alone may be insufficient for confidentiality breaches. Consider whether mutual or unilateral confidentiality obligations are appropriate for your specific situation.
Legal requirements in Singapore
Singapore NDAs must comply with the Contract Act (Cap. 2) requirements for valid contract formation, including offer, acceptance, and consideration. The agreement must not violate restraint of trade principles under common law, ensuring confidentiality obligations are reasonable in scope and duration. If the NDA involves personal data, you must ensure compliance with the Personal Data Protection Act 2012 (PDPA) regarding data handling and protection obligations. The confidentiality provisions must align with common law principles established under the Evidence Act (Cap. 97). Singapore courts recognize and enforce properly drafted NDAs, with remedies available under the Specific Relief Act (Cap. 321) including injunctive relief for breaches. The agreement should specify Singapore as the governing law and include appropriate dispute resolution mechanisms to ensure enforceability in local courts.
